Three sporting events to watch this week: Your handy guide to sport on television via IrishTimesSport

If you haven’t been following the top-flight of domestic football this season, well, you’ve been missing out. Two big matches are scheduled to be show on RTÉ this week – with Derry City hosting Shamrock Rovers on Monday evening, before Bohs visit Tallaght Stadium on Friday. It’s early in the season, of course, but these two clashes – featuring the top three teams in the Premier Division table – have the potential to make a big impact on the title race.

The 2023 Giro begins next Saturday in the small coastal town of Ortona, before, after winding its way around Italy for three weeks, finishing just a couple of hundred kilometres from where it began, in Rome on May 28th. Belgian Remco Evenepoel, who won last year’s Vuelta a España, and Slovenian Primoz Roglic, who took the previous three Vueltas, will start as favourites to claim the Giro d’Italia crown. Also at the start-line, hopefully, will be Irish riders Ben Healy and Eddie Dunbar.
